1. Financial Manager

As a financial manager, you will be responsible for overseeing an organization’s financial health. Your duties may include regulating financial statements, managing cash flow, analyzing data, and creating financial reports. It is a high-stakes job that requires a deep understanding of finance, accounting, and economics.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ual wage for financial managers was $134,180 in May 2020.

2. Investment Banker

Investment bankers work in financial institutions that help clients raise funds for various purposes, including mergers and acquisitions, initial public offerings, and other corporate transactions. As an investment banker, you will need to have strong analytical and communication skills, as well as an excellent ability to negotiate deals. The median annual wage for investment bankers was $76,890 in May 2020.

3. Financial Analyst

Financial analysts are responsible for analyzing an organization’s financial data and creating reports that help inform business decisions. They may also evaluate investment opportunities and assess risk. As a financial analyst, you will need to have strong quantitative skills, and an understanding of financial modeling and analysis.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ual wage for financial analysts was $83,660 in May 2020.

4. Accountant

Accountants are responsible for recording and analyzing an organization’s financial transactions. They may also prepare tax returns and evaluate financial records. As an accountant, you will need to have a strong attention to detail and the ability to work with numbers. The median annual wage for accountants was $73,560 in May 2020.

5. Actuary

Actuaries work in industries like insurance, finance, and healthcare. They analyze data to help assess risk and financial uncertainty. As an actuary, you will need to have a strong understanding of financial theory, as well as excellent analytical and problem-solving skills.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ual wage for actuaries was $111,030 in May 2020.
